As a Content Designer, we'll rely on you for your thinking, not just your writing. You'll facilitate collaboration and use data to meet the needs of our users. You'll represent content design across the company, creating better outcomes for the people we serve.

Your Responsibilities:

  • Write usable, useful, and responsible product copy

  • Communicate your work persuasively, helping a variety of audiences understand and believe in your decisions

  • Own a sprint-based backlog of work for your domain, proactively managing your workload and tracking tasks across multiple teams

  • Partner closely with your team, which includes design, product management, and engineering

  • Present your work for critique to other content designers, executives, and your teammates

  • Turn complex, ambiguous inputs into clear writing that aligns with our product language principles

  • Translate UX research into language that anticipates needs and makes the experience easier to understand

  • Receive feedback with grace and humility, using it to improve your work and soft skills

What it takes to catch our eye:

  • A portfolio is required. While we're not picky about the format, we want to see your thought process, how you solved problems, and the impact you made.

  • Proven experience as a product-focused content designer, UX writer, or content strategist

  • The ability to advocate for content design and help others understand its value. Cold facts aren't always enough. At times, you'll need to bring the warmth of a proficient storyteller to get everyone on the same page.

  • Experience using Sketch, Figma, Photoshop, Illustrator, or equivalent design tools. Do we expect you to make mock-ups and mood boards? Nope! But these tools will help you communicate and collaborate on your work.
